A4875

Changes certain driver testing and education requirements for persons with disabilities.

Introduced·5/4/26
Introduced Text

Changes driver testing and education requirements for persons with disabilities in New Jersey.

The bill modifies driver testing and education requirements for persons with disabilities in New Jersey. It allows a person with a disability who is 16 years of age to obtain a passenger automobile examination permit prior to the age of 17 years regardless of whether the person completed a course of behind-the-wheel automobile driving education. It also permits a person with a disability to take the road test with a parent or guardian in the vehicle.
